1. An adjustable electrical outlet box for mounting on conventional electrical junction boxes comprisinga mounting plate having a large central opening, and a plurality of smaller openings spaced about the central opening and adapted to receive fastening elements, said smaller openings being positioned to coincide with the threaded openings disposed about the perimeter of a conventional electrical junction box so that the mounting plate may be mounted on such conventional junction box,collar means open at the front and rear ends and disposed on the mounting plate about the central opening, said collar means including sidewalls which project outwardly of the plate a predetermined distance to define a front lip,frame means having sidewalls formed generally parallel and in slidable contact with the sidewalls of the collar means to move between a withdrawn position, where the front edge of the frame means is generally coincident with the front lip of the collar means, and an extended position where the front edge of the frame means is disposed a certain distance outwardly from the mounting plate beyond the front lip of the collar means, the height of the sidewalls of the frame means being generally same as or less than the height of the sidewalls of the collar means, andat least one screw means mounted on the frame means, and on the collar means or mounting plate, and disposed within and at the rear of the frame means so that when rotated in one direction, the frame means is caused to move toward the withdrawn position, and when rotated in the other direction, the frame means is caused to move toward the extended position.
